What is the housing market like in Prairie District today?
In March 2024, Prairie District home prices were up 7.2% compared to last year, selling for a median price of $418K. On average, homes in Prairie District sell after 76 days on the market compared to 130 days last year. There were 11 homes sold in March this year, down from 19 last year.
